Toddler looking at bookEvery tooth in your child’s smile is vital for their nutrition and development. Their teeth allow them to learn how to eat and speak while acting as placeholders for their permanent set. Brushing and flossing aren’t enough to support their oral health and development. The American Dental Association recommends children over the age of 2 have cleanings and checkups every six months; however, your children’s dentist in Midland will suggest bringing them in before their first birthday. Early dental care is proven to support lifelong good oral health habits, but the dentist’s office can be a pretty scary place. Here are 5 books to promote anxiety-free appointments.
